New Hampshire Bureau of Elderly & Adult Services

This is the state agency that offers a variety of social and long term supports to adults 60 years and older and adults 18-59 years with a chronic illness or disability. Some of the services offered include home care, meals on wheels, transportation assistance, long term care-nursing home and community based care, volunteer opportunities, and investigation of elder abuse, neglect and exploitation.
